**Q: DeployBuddy says my rollout is "stuck" — what now?**

Don't panic. DeployBuddy polls the Northgale pipeline every 90 seconds, so "stuck" often just means a slow health check. Ask it `status --verbose` to see which stage is hanging. If it's been more than ten minutes, you can trigger a manual rollback right from chat.

If DeployBuddy itself stops responding, you'll need to restart it via the recovery console, which will prompt you for the recovery passphrase shown below.

recovery phrase for fajeg-kawep: druix-gorius-briax-ulaeth-fraox-lammir-pelox-jormir-pelwyn-julir

Implements undo/redo for the Mapleframe diagram editor using a bounded command stack. Each edit is recorded as an invertible command; grouped drags coalesce into a single entry when they occur within the merge window. Redo history clears on any new edit, per spec. Stack depth and coalescing behavior are controlled by the following constants.

tuning table, tawep-hagug:
THRESHOLDS = {
    "wenix": 453,
    "gormir": 362,
}

So you've built a plugin for Glyphhound, our encoding-detection layer, and something's acting weird—maybe your detector returns Shift JIS when the upstream sniffer swears it's UTF-8. Happens to everyone. First, run your plugin through the `glyphhound-harness` test corpus; it covers the usual BOM-less troublemakers. If it passes there but fails in production, grab the detection trace (set `GH_TRACE=1`) and include it with your report. Docs live in the wiki under Plugin Authoring. For anything the harness can't explain, drop us a line.

alerts address for kafof-bagag: kasael@olvarqdyn.corp